GC and SC “Rain”

Rain is a unique feature exclusive to LuckyBird’s P2P chat. When a player drops rain, they choose an amount of GC/SC to share with anywhere from 5 – 30 players. The user that clicks “Rain” first gets a lion’s share of the free coins, followed by everyone else until nothing is left.

You can drop anywhere from 0.1 SC to 100 SC, or 50,000 GC to 5,000,000 GC, by opening the “Redeem” button and toggling to “Rain.” I was able to spread the love with 1 free SC distributed across ten random lucky players.

As another neat feature, I noticed that I could attach messages to the players along with my Rain gift.

Rain is a quirky and unique feature I haven’t seen before. I’m not even sure you would classify it as a bonus, since it’s actually the players redistributing their own coins rather than the casino. Still, I managed to snag some free GC and SC a couple of times, just by being in the right place at the right time.

Unlimited Faucet

LuckyBird’s unlimited Faucet bonus gives you a random number of free GC and SC at will. So long as your account balance has reached zero, you’ll qualify for a top-up.

This bonus marks a key difference between LuckyBird and established platforms like Chumba Casino or Hello Millions, where your only option when you run out is to either wait for another bonus to appear or purchase coins.

While I’ve seen free Gold Coin top-ups if your account hits zero, this is the first time I’ve seen Sweeps Cash (Sweeps Coins) included too. It’s a great feature.

The bonus was useful throughout my week, as I never felt pressured to make any purchases. I was able to claim Faucet bonuses after clicking the sink next to my profile avatar. After typing in the captcha and selecting “Claim,” I noticed 125 GC and 0.42 free SC appear in my balance.

Card Bonuses

You can collect Letter Cards from your mystery Chests. If you collect five cards spelling out the word “LUCKY,” you’ll get a share of 2,000 SC in bonuses. Your share is never guaranteed as it’s a percentage of how many words you landed versus how many words were spelled total.

Let’s say that I connected three words, but I and everyone else spelled out 3,000 words in total.

Luckybird divides the number of words you spelled by the number of total words to calculate the weekly bonus you receive. Following the above example, I’d get 1% of the 2,000 free SC bonus pool for a total of 2 free SC.

Any cards you collect are valid until the following Monday, when the action resets and bonuses are distributed to your account. Again, this bonus unlocks at Level 4 because Letter Cards are only given out when you open Chests.

LuckyBird claims to be the world’s first “provably fair” sweepstakes platform. You can verify the outcome of each spin, round or game result by matching the probabilities against LuckyBird’s seed hash. Essentially, it means you don’t need to blindly trust the information given by the software provider, you can manually check the math if you want.

This feature is unique to LuckyBird, as I haven’t seen provably fair games advertised anywhere else throughout the US sweepstakes industry.

LuckyBird Redemptions

LuckyBird utilizes an identical crypto menu for purchases and redemptions, the latter of which start from just 30 redeemable SC. In comparison, RealPrize and DingDingDing require players to win at least 45 SC and 100 SC before redeeming cash prizes or gift cards, so Luckybird.io wins out here.

All three casinos assign $1.00 USD in prize value to each redeemable Sweeps Cash. However, LuckyBird converts your SC winnings to crypto using the latest exchange rates. There’s no way to redeem cash prizes, so you’re tasked with converting your crypto to real cash independently.

LuckyBird requires players to complete KYC verification independently by sending a message to [email protected]. There’s no third-party online portal, which feels less secure compared to other casinos – like Hello Millions for instance – that work through Sumsub or Veriff to securely handle your documentation.

I had to submit a picture of the front and back of my state ID card before taking a well-lit selfie of me holding my identification. I waited twelve hours before getting an email that I’d been verified. It’s not too awkward, but an automated process would definitely be an improvement.

I requested my first redemption using Bitcoin from the drop-down menu after clicking “Redeem.” Enter your receiving address and review your information before clicking “Redeem” once again to finalize your redemption. I got my crypto delivered two minutes later, which is very fast.

In fact, LuckyBird advertises that 99.5% of all payments are processed instantly, which is impressive and a big advantage over competitors. They retain the right to subject larger crypto redemptions to a 24-hour review period before they get approved, which seems fair to me.

What’s The Difference Between LuckyBird and a Real Money Casino?

LuckyBird is a sweepstakes casino. While real money casinos accept cash wagers, LuckyBird uses Gold Coins (GC) and Sweeps Cash (SC) to allow entirely free gameplay. GC are used for fun-only, as they can’t be redeemed for any crypto prizes.

If you participate in contests and play games with Sweeps Cash, you can redeem the SC you win for crypto prizes.

LuckyBird doesn’t require a traditional gambling license, giving them free agency to operate in 45 U.S. states and Washington, D.C.
